Trustees

Are you ready to use your expertise to make a meaningful impact in your community?

We are seeking passionate and committed individuals to join us as Trustees.

Eden Valley Hospice and Jigsaw Cumbria’s Children’s Hospice provide compassionate care for adults, children, and young people with life-shortening conditions, as well as vital support for their families.

As we move through the second year of our five-year strategic plan, this is an exciting period of growth and development for our hospice and we are delighted to invite new Trustees to join our dedicated team.

While we welcome applicants from all backgrounds, we are particularly interested in individuals with recent experience and skills in Human Resources and Finance. We also strongly encourage applications from people who reflect the diversity of the communities we serve.

As a Trustee, you will:

  •  Work as part of the Board to ensure our charity continues to deliver and develop high-quality services.
  • Help shape the strategic direction of the hospice in partnership with fellow Trustees and the Senior Management Team.
  • Uphold our strong values-based ethos, ensuring we remain well-governed and compliant with all legal and financial obligations.

Our Board meets at least four times a year and is responsible for the overall governance and strategic development of the hospice. Trustees also participate in focused sub-committees, act as ambassadors at community events, and are expected to complete both online and face-to-face training.
